YouHaveUntil5 Posted September 10, 2014 Posted September 10, 2014 Usos/Show/Henry over Harper/Rowan/Stardust/Goldust Bo Dallas over Justin Gabriel - Swagger and Zeb at ringside Paige over Summer Rae - AJ on commentary - Paige over with the Black Widow - Layla tries to attack after the match but AJ stops her and hits her with the Paige Turner Mark Henry over Rusev in an arm wrestling contest - Rusev challenges to left handed rematch, attacks Henry after Lana throws powder in his eyes Dolph Ziggler and his stunt double R-Ziggler over Miz/Mizdow Jericho and Reigns over Orton and Rollins - Orton and Rollins attack Reigns after the match, but Reigns gets the upper hand to send the crowd home happy
